Tx Pay day loan History
2001 – The newest Texas Legislature adopted payday lending requirements in power regarding brand new Colorado Place of work out-of Consumer credit Commissioner (OCCC). However, loan providers from inside the Texas receive an approach to prevent state limits: an excellent usury cap regarding ten% attract and you will a max 136% Annual percentage rate price to possess a two-few days, $3 hundred loan. Pay day lenders was able to pick a good loophole where they truly became “Borrowing from the bank Attributes Groups” (CSOs). They performed very of the stating controls under the Tx Borrowing Services Groups (CSO) Operate (introduced inside 1987). Hence, they continued charging you too much charges to loans.
2011 – The loan reform are been. Once the starting point: Borrowing from the bank Characteristics Organizations (CSOs) was now entitled Credit Supply Organizations (CABs).
2012 – Down seriously to reform, municipalities into the Texas arrived at ticket zoning ordinances to limit pay day financing operations, included in this have been Dallas, Austin, and you can San Antonio.
2013 – The new Statutes didn’t pass a valuable statement because of the brand new lawmakers’ conflict towards the laws facts. However, 2011 steps passed and you may pay-day loan providers had been today needed to become state-signed up and also to “blog post a timetable regarding costs in an obvious set”.
Houston passed the fresh payday lending regional ordinance. Which reduced how many lending places by 4 times just after three-years.
2015 – Arlington introduced the brand new Texas Municipal League’s design ordinance that had currently become observed by twenty-seven most other metropolitan areas. (Part of the limit try mortgage cap out-of 20% out of a great borrower’s gross monthly income.) None in excess of 40 debts managed in order to pay day loan dilemmas managed to make it away from panel (and only H.B. 411 on the Telemarketing methods introduced Home 5/6/fifteen. It“forbids a cards availableness business otherwise its agents from making a beneficial telemarketing name.”)
2016 – Hurst, Euless, and you may Bedford accompanied suit. Fort Worth continues to be the biggest Tx urban area not to have that. An individual Monetary Security Bureau (CFPB) suggested an instant payday loan Signal you to hadn’t yet , totally come in feeling.
2018 – People Economic Properties out-of The united states and you will Individual Services Alliance regarding Colorado jointly submitted a lawsuit against the federal User Economic Security Agency likely to void the fresh Cash advance Signal; no transform so far.
